The Verb to be in the Indefinite Tenses
Affirmative ( ) | Interrogative () | Negative () | |
Present | I am he she is it you we are they | Am I ? he Is she ? it you Are we ? they | I am not he she is not (isnt) it you we are not (arent) they |
Past | I he was she it you we were they | I Was he ? she it you Were we ? they | I he she was not (wasnt) it you we were not (werent) they |
Future | I, we he she it will be you they | I, we be ? he she Will it be ? you they | I, we he she it will not be you (wont be) they |

II. Types of Questions
The students are in the lecture hall now. | ||||||
General Question/ | Are | the students | in the lecture hall | now? | ||
Alternative Question/ | Are | the students | in the lecture hall | or | in the library | now? |
Tag Question/ | The students | are | in the lecture hall | now | arent | they? |
Special Question/ | Where | are | students | now? | ||
Special Question to Subject/ | Who | is | in the lecture hall | now? |
